What is recorded here

Located on the steep W-facing slope of the N-S Tara ridge, and c.600m SW of the Rath na Ríogh enclosure (ME031-033005-). The cropmark of a circular enclosure (ext. diam. c. 80m) was detected on a Google Earth image in 2012 by Aidan O’Sullivan of the Dept. of Archaeology, UCD. It consists of a circular area (diam. c. 35m) defined by a fosse, a bank, and an outer fosse features. It is possibly the remains of a ploughed out barrow of stepped type. (Monaghan 2012).
